Transaction 7659a9efc6967a9bbd7529915a1cf514ec265df71f0086fdd0a6536f2090288f
1 Input
1 Output
-
7659a9efc6967a9bbd7529915a1cf514ec265df71f0086fdd0a6536f2090288f:0
- value
- 1540000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d648439b4fd66dde999e72d94ca80420c5ccd45c OP_EQUAL
- address
- 3ME36bJyB6gu582esj6mbiUixqyuzjPE36